ALI Book Club
The ALI Book Club is a free program that aims to help international students practice their English reading and conversation skills. These informal hour-long groups will be led by native English-speaking USC students, are first come first served and capped at 5 students per session.
This spring, we will read twelve different short stories, one per week of the program. Please visit the ALI website for the reading schedule, session times, and instructions on how to join.
ALI Writing Labs
Free informal weekly workshops run by USC native English-speaking students who will assist international students in drafting their academic and professional writing and communications. Each week in the program will focus on a specific topic and writing prompt. Students are encouraged to prepare responses to the prompts ahead of time and come to the sessions with these writing samples so that they can be discussed and receive instant feedback on the samples during the workshop. Spring 2021 labs are held on Zoom and are 60 minutes long. Sessions will run February 1st to April 23rd, 2021. Ali Conversation Groups
The ALI Conversation Groups Program promotes English conversation between USC’s international and native English-speaking populations. This FREE resource is an excellent way for international students to supplement their studies; it provides a venue in which they can practice their growing English skills with a native English-speaking USC student in a casual environment. Spring 2021 meetings are held on Zoom and are 60 minutes long. Spring 2021 Conversation Groups will run February 1st to April 23rd, 2021.
